Evil is divided into two forms, moral evil and natural evil. Moral evil is brought about by the wrong choice that was created by our free will. Nature's evil is a bad thing to people, regardless of whether they are worth it or not. The problem of evil is that "God is not completely kind, and he has to say that he is an author of evil or is not omnipotent, he could not stop it." Fitzgerald 340).

There are various kinds of evil. Two of them are moral evil and natural evil. Nature's evil includes things like pain and pain, and moral evil involves making mistakes. Moral evil depends on the use of human will. Nature's evil has nothing to do with this. The main difference between these two evils is that people can not control the evil of nature and moral evil depends on their will. Some people say physical evil is necessary for human beings. Nature's evil. In contrast to moral evil, the evil of nature is the evil created by the manipulation of the natural processes, and under this circumstance no one can be held morally responsible. Typical examples of natural disasters are natural disasters such as cyclones and earthquakes causing large pain and loss of life, diseases such as leukemia and Alzheimer's disease, disorders such as blindness and hearing loss.
